Step 4: Move cron jobs to Weavejob. Applies to all teams at Quillard Systems. Delete the crontab entry first — Weavejob will double-fire otherwise. Wrap each script in a task manifest; one task per schedule, no exceptions. Schedules use Weavejob's interval syntax, not cron syntax; the converter in the tooling repo handles most cases. Test in the sandbox tenant before promoting. Failed tasks retry three times, then page the owning team. Each worker must be started with the following configuration block.

settings of yajep-yahip:
[holax]
team = holmir
access_code = ac_2d03f2
host = holax.qirvandata.example
port = 5000
owner = aldeth.belvan
peer = julwyn.torvadata.corp

Q2 Planning Note — Heads of Department

Franchise agreement with Orvale Kitchens signed. Two pilot sites: Redfen and Brockhall. Royalties start month four. Ops to finalise training packs; marketing to localise launch assets by May. Legal holds the master file. Strategic framing for the rollout appears in the note below.

board note of yahig-yahif: Silmirox Works plans to raise the Aldius list price by 18.5 percent in January. The steering committee signed off on a budget of $141.9 million for Project Tamix. The renewal with Eliysek Logistics closes at $114.1 million a year, 18.9 percent below the last contract. Project Gordor slips by a full year because of the supplier delay.

- [ ] Confirm per-tenant rate quotas migrated correctly in the Opaline 7.1 rollout. Support should spot-check at least three tenants from each tier (Sprout, Grove, Canopy) in the admin console and verify their effective quota matches the plan table, since the 7.0 release silently reset some overrides to defaults. If a tenant reports unexpected throttling after launch, capture their tenant slug and the response headers before escalating to the platform on-call. All checks should be performed against the build stamped below.

build token for tawif-bahip: htk31_68bba16e1afabfef4ecc69408c06f16

**Finance Review — Vessmark Expansion**

Short version for the board: the push into the Corvale region is tracking slightly ahead. Setup costs came in under budget (nice surprise), and early pipeline from the Aldwyn office looks healthy, though conversion is unproven. Working capital needs peak in month five — we've got cover. Tomas wants one more quarter before committing to a second site, which seems sensible. How this fits the wider picture is set out below.

board note of bagag-tawig: Project Kasath slips by one quarter because of the supplier delay.